While not as absolute as a taint pragma, the Taint module offers the ability to introduce taint checkpoints in your code. For example:
While not as encompassing as a taint pragma, these checkpoints, if placed correctly can tighten up your code without invoking the entire script with the -T. The use of this module however does require some forethought and understanding of tainted data and identification of vunerable execution points within your code.
